public async void OnSelected(object sender, SelectedItemChangedEventArgs e) { var selectedAlbum = e.SelectedItem as Album; if (selectedAlbum != null) { var imagesListView = new ImagesList(App.Instance, selectedAlbum); await Navigation.PushAsync(imagesListView); } // prevents background getting highlighted albumsList.SelectedItem = null; if (viewModel != null) { viewModel.ShowInputControl = false; } }
public async void OnSelected(object sender, SelectedItemChangedEventArgs e) { var selectedAlbum = e.SelectedItem as ContosoMoments.Models.Album; if (selectedAlbum != null) { var imagesListView = new ImagesList(this._app); imagesListView.Album = selectedAlbum; await Navigation.PushAsync(imagesListView); } // prevents background getting highlighted albumsList.SelectedItem = null; HideAndCleanupInput(); }
public async void OnSelected(object sender, SelectedItemChangedEventArgs e) { var selectedAlbum = e.SelectedItem as ContosoMoments.Models.Album; if (selectedAlbum != null) { var imagesListView = new ImagesList(); imagesListView.User = viewModel.User; imagesListView.Album = selectedAlbum; await Navigation.PushAsync(imagesListView); } // prevents background getting highlighted albumsList.SelectedItem = null; HideAndCleanupInput(); }